How to Make Potato Zucchini Casserole Recipe

Yield: 4 to 6 servings.

Potato Zucchini Casserole Recipe Ingredients

3 potatoes, sliced

3 zucchini, sliced

1 T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ped

1 clove of garlic, minced

4 Tablespoons butter or margarine

1 cup grated cheddar cheese

1 cup bread crumbs

1 teaspoon salt

1/4 teaspoon black pepper

1/4 cup water

Recipe Directions

  1. Pre-heat oven to 350 ° F.

  2. Butter a 2-quart casserole dish.

  3. Add a layer of 1/2 of zucchini slices.

  4. Sprinkle with half of the grated cheese and bread crumbs.

  5. Add dots of butter, and a little of the garlic.

  6. Sprinkle salt and pepper.

  7. Add a layer of 1/2 of potatoes.

  8. Add cheese, bread crumbs, butter, garlic, salt, and pepper.

  9. Repeat layers.

  10. Sprinkle across the top.

  11. Add water on top.

  12. Cover and bake in the oven for one hour.

  13. Remove cover and bake another 15 minutes to brown the top.

  14. Serve hot.

Recipe Tip: Serve fresh garden chives on the side.
